diff options
author | Liang Qi <liang.qi@qt.io> | 2017-11-24 06:42:34 +0000 |
---|---|---|
committer | The Qt Project <gerrit-noreply@qt-project.org> | 2017-11-24 06:42:34 +0000 |
commit | fbca13949a28cc3e815b829d814514ab78be6ce1 (patch) | |
tree | e4d33beeef01dbe54c5e7d7dd13c5427ce5b496d /src/gui/image/qplatformpixmap.cpp | |
parent | dfa172034e19b6011cc4e7c784b1a5b82996d630 (diff) | |
parent | 7c4b0aa9706bdb79f0f79841cf6704e2f613fe69 (diff) |
Merge "Merge remote-tracking branch 'origin/5.9' into 5.10" into refs/staging/5.10
Diffstat (limited to 'src/gui/image/qplatformpixmap.cpp')
-rw-r--r-- | src/gui/image/qplatformpixmap.cpp | 3 |
1 files changed, 3 insertions, 0 deletions
diff --git a/src/gui/image/qplatformpixmap.cpp b/src/gui/image/qplatformpixmap.cpp index b123afb4db..2209c3de4d 100644 --- a/src/gui/image/qplatformpixmap.cpp +++ b/src/gui/image/qplatformpixmap.cpp @@ -58,6 +58,9 @@ QT_BEGIN_NAMESPACE */ QPlatformPixmap *QPlatformPixmap::create(int w, int h, PixelType type) { + if (Q_UNLIKELY(!QGuiApplicationPrivate::platformIntegration())) + qFatal("QPlatformPixmap: QGuiApplication required"); + QPlatformPixmap *data = QGuiApplicationPrivate::platformIntegration()->createPlatformPixmap(static_cast<QPlatformPixmap::PixelType>(type)); data->resize(w, h); return data; |